Synthetic vs Natural Bristles: What Beginners Should Know
Synthetic bristles work better for beginners in almost every scenario. Made from materials like Taklon fibers, nylon, or polyester, synthetic brushes are nonporous and don’t absorb product. This means less makeup waste and easier cleaning. Natural bristles, sourced from animal hair, have microscopic cuticles that trap product, bacteria, and require more maintenance.
For liquid and cream products – the formulas most beginners use – synthetic brushes perform better. The nonporous surface deposits product rather than absorbing it. Natural bristles excel with powder products but require breaking-in periods and specialized care that beginners often find overwhelming. Every brush set in our recommendations uses synthetic fibers for these practical reasons.
Cruelty-free and vegan considerations also favor synthetics. Modern synthetic technology creates fibers that mimic natural hair performance without ethical concerns. The forum discussions we analyzed consistently showed beginners preferring synthetic options for easier maintenance and values alignment.
Essential Brush Types Every Beginner Needs
You need five essential brushes to complete any makeup look: a foundation brush for base application, a powder brush for setting and bronzer, a blush brush for cheek color, an eyeshadow blending brush for crease work, and a small detail brush for brows or liner. Every set in our top 10 includes these basics.
Beyond essentials, consider your specific needs. Contour brushes help if you use bronzer for sculpting. Fan brushes work for highlighter application. Spoolies matter if you fill brows. However, start with the five essentials and add specialty brushes as your skills develop. Forum insights consistently showed beginners regretting large sets with redundant brushes they never touched.
Brush shape matters as much as brush type. Flat foundation brushes create different coverage than buffing brushes. Fluffy eyeshadow brushes diffuse color while flat shaders pack it on. Our individual reviews specify which brush shapes each set includes so you can match to your preferred techniques.
Handle Quality and Ergonomics
Handle material affects both comfort and durability. Wooden handles, like those on the DUcare and BS-MALL bamboo sets, provide better grip and weighted balance than plastic alternatives. However, wood requires more careful cleaning – never soak wooden handles as moisture causes cracking and finish damage.
Plastic and resin handles offer easier maintenance and lighter weight. The Real Techniques set uses extended aluminum ferrules that provide durability where bristles meet handle. For users with arthritis or grip strength issues, thicker handles like the bamboo BS-MALL set provide more comfortable holding surfaces.
Ferrule quality determines brush longevity. The ferrule is the metal band connecting bristles to handle. Secure ferrule attachment prevents shedding and detachment. During our testing, we checked ferrule security by gently tugging bristles – quality sets showed no movement. Lower-quality sets occasionally showed loose ferrules that would fail with regular use.
Brush Care and Cleaning for Beginners
Regular cleaning prevents bacterial buildup and maintains brush performance. Wash brushes every 7-10 days for products like foundation and concealer that contact skin directly. Powder brushes can go 2-3 weeks between washes. Use gentle soap or dedicated brush cleanser, wet only the bristles, swirl gently, rinse thoroughly, and dry flat.
Never soak brushes handle-deep in water. This loosens ferrule glue and damages wooden handles. Avoid hot water that can melt synthetic glue. Reshape bristles after washing and dry flat on a towel rather than upright, which allows water to seep into handles. The Koccido set includes a cleaning egg that helps deep-clean bristles between full washes.
Proper drying matters as much as washing. Bristles dried upright lose shape as water drains downward. Flat drying maintains original shapes. For quick drying, some users invest in brush guards – mesh tubes that slip over wet bristles to maintain shape during drying. The BS-MALL 18-piece set includes mesh protectors for this purpose.
